The Installation Process
The window installation process can vary based on the kind of windows and the structural conditions of the home. Nevertheless, common steps include:
Consultation and Measurement: The installer examines the windows and takes accurate measurements.
Old Window Removal: Existing windows are carefully removed without causing damage to the surrounding locations.
Preparation: The window frames might require repair work or adjustments before new windows can be set up.
Installation of New Windows: New windows are installed, ensuring they fit safely and are level.
Sealing and Insulating: Gaps are filled with insulation materials, and weather condition removing is used to prevent drafts.
Last Checks: The installer checks the windows for appropriate performance and makes any essential changes.
Clean-Up: The area is cleaned up, and particles from the installation is gotten rid of.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Why should I hire a licensed installer instead of doing it myself?
While DIY can be economical, employing a certified installer ensures the task is done properly, securely, and in compliance with local codes. Errors in Wood Window Installers installation can lead to costly repair work and energy ineffectiveness.
2. How can I verify if an installer is accredited?
You can typically validate an installer's licensing status through your state's licensing board or appropriate regulative company's site.
3. What should I do if there are problems after installation?
If you experience issues after the installation, contact the installer right away. Certified experts frequently provide a service warranty for their work and will resolve any concerns covered under that guarantee.
4. The length of time does the installation procedure take?
The timeline for window installation differs based upon the number of windows being installed and the specific types. Typically, most setups can be finished within a day to a week.
5. Are there specific windows that require specialized installation?
Yes, certain kinds of windows, such as bay, bow, or custom-shaped windows, may need customized installation strategies. It's important to employ installers with experience in these types of installations.
